Sea Turtles' Long Journey
Sea turtles are amazing travelers. For over 100 million years, they have swum through Earth’s oceans. These
ancient reptiles can grow up to 1.5 meters long and live for 80 years or more.
Every year, female sea turtles return to the same beaches where they were born to lay eggs. They dig holes in the
sand and lay around 100 eggs at a time. After two months, baby turtles break out of their shells and rush to theocean. But this journey is dangerous—many are eaten by birds or get lost because of bright lights from nearby
buildings.
Sadly, sea turtles face more problems today. Plastic pollution is a big threat. Turtles often mistake plastic bags for
jellyfish, their favorite food, and eating plastic can kill them. Also, fishing nets sometimes catch turtles by accident.
Luckily, people are working to save them. In some countries, volunteers patrol beaches at night to protect nesting
turtles. They also turn off beach lights to help baby turtles find the ocean. Many places have banned plastic bags,
and fishermen use special nets that let turtles escape.
Scientists say that if we keep helping, sea turtles will continue their long journeys for many more years. These
gentle creatures remind us that we must care for our oceans.

阅读配对:The Amazing Beavers
以下是关于河狸的五个段落,请从 A-F 中为每个段落选择最合适的标题(其中一项为多余选项)。
段落
1._________Beavers are great builders. They use branches, stones, and mud to build dams across rivers. These
dams create ponds, which become their homes. A beaver can cut down a small tree in just 15 minutes with its sharp
teeth!
2._________The ponds made by beavers are useful for many animals. Fish lay eggs in the calm water, birds find
food near the ponds, and frogs live in the wet grass around them. Even after beavers leave, the ponds stay and help
plants grow.
3._________Once, beavers lived in many parts of North America and Europe. But in the 1800s, people hunted
them for their thick fur and the scent glands used in medicine. This made their numbers drop sharply.
4._________Today, people are working to bring beavers back. In some countries, laws stop hunting. Workers also
build special fences to protect trees, so beavers and humans can live together without problems.
5._________In 2021, a group of scientists studied beavers in Scotland. They found that beaver dams helped stop
floods—water stayed in the ponds instead of rushing down hills. This surprised many people who once thought
beavers were a nuisance.
